Hi, I'm designing a Cardigan for ladies, the pattern says:

Row 1: k1 yfwd k1 *s1 k2tog k1 yfwd k1 yfwd k1, repeat from * till last 5 stitches , s1 k2tog k1 yfwd k1

Row 2: purl

Continue pattern till 9 inches and then decrease on both ends for next 10 rows.

I don't know how to decrease following the pattern

Please help.

YOUR ANSWER



For each yfwd there should be a matching decrease so you have to make sure that if you include one in the decrease at the end of the row, you exclude the other.

So for example on the first row:

Row 1: k1 yfwd k1 *s1 k2tog k1 yfwd k1 yfwd k1, repeat from * till last 5 stitches , s1 k2tog k1 yfwd k1

You would start with k2 instead of k1 yfwd k1.

The matching decrease for yfwd is in the sl1 k2tog so eliminating the first yfwd effectively decreases 1 sts at the beginning of the row. For the second row you would p2 tog at the beginning and end of the row.

For the third row you would start with k1, sl1 k2tog, as the accompanying fwd has been eliminated in the previous row.

Keep working row by row, counting at the end to make sure that you end up with 2 less stitches on each of the 10 decrease rows.

I don't know how to yfwd k1 how do I hold my needle to accomplish this?

YOUR ANSWER


Basically all you do is to bring the yarn to the front of the work between the stitches. Then you insert the right hand needle into the next stitch and bring the yarn back over to form the knit stitch, so that you have a loop over the right hand needle between the stitch you have just made and the one before it.
